Johnston City's last matchup with Harrisburg could've gone either way, but unfortunately the same can't be said for the pair's game on Thursday. The Indians lost 11-1 to the Bulldogs. Having soared to a lofty 26 runs in the game before, the Indians couldn't push the score so high this time.
Johnston City's loss dropped their record down to 1-1. As for Harrisburg, they pushed their record up to 2-0 with the win, which was their seventh straight at home dating back to last season.
Coming up, Johnston City will take on McHenry at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Harrisburg, they are packing up and heading out on the road for their first away game of the season: they will challenge St. Anthony at 12:15 p.m. on Saturday.
